What specific eye care services should I look for from an optometrist in the Ruidoso Downs area?

Look for an optometrist offering comprehensive eye exams, glaucoma testing, cataract evaluations, and management of dry eye—common in New Mexico's high-desert climate. Given the area's popularity for outdoor activities like hiking and skiing, services for sports vision, UV-protective lenses, and treatment for conditions exacerbated by high altitude and sun exposure are valuable. Some local practices may also have strong connections for referrals to ophthalmologists in larger cities like Albuquerque or El Paso for surgical needs.

What are the typical costs for an eye exam and glasses in Ruidoso Downs, and are there affordable options?

A comprehensive eye exam in the Ruidoso Downs area typically ranges from $80 to $150 without insurance, depending on the tests performed. Frames and lenses can vary widely. For more affordable options, some local optometrists may have budget-friendly frame selections, or you can use your prescription at larger retail chains in Alamogordo or Roswell. Some practices also offer discounts for seniors, military, or package deals for exams and glasses, so it's worth asking about local promotions.

How far in advance do I need to book an appointment with an optometrist in Ruidoso Downs, and what is the availability like?

Appointment availability can vary by season in the Ruidoso area. During peak tourist seasons (summer and winter holidays), schedules at local optometrists may fill up several weeks in advance. For routine exams, booking 2-4 weeks ahead is generally advisable. For more urgent concerns, many practices will try to accommodate same-day or next-day appointments for issues like eye infections or sudden vision changes. Calling early in the day or inquiring about cancellation lists can help secure a sooner slot.

Finding the Right Pediatric Optometrist Near Me in Ruidoso Downs, NM

As a parent in Ruidoso Downs, finding a trusted pediatric optometrist near you is about more than just a convenient location. It's about securing specialized care for your child's developing vision in our unique high-desert environment. Children's eye exams are fundamentally different from adult check-ups, requiring specific expertise to assess visual development, eye teaming, and focusing skills that are critical for learning, sports, and daily life.

Why is a pediatric specialist important? A pediatric optometrist is trained to use child-friendly techniques to put young patients at ease, from using engaging, game-like tests for toddlers to communicating effectively with school-aged kids. They understand the milestones of visual development and can detect issues like amblyopia (lazy eye) or strabismus (crossed eyes) early, when treatment is most effective. In our community, where outdoor activities are a way of life—from hiking in the Lincoln National Forest to enjoying the Ruidoso Downs racetrack—clear, comfortable vision is essential for your child's safety and enjoyment.

When searching for a pediatric optometrist near you in Ruidoso Downs, consider these practical tips. First, look for a practitioner who creates a welcoming, low-stress environment. A good pediatric office will have a waiting area suited for children and staff experienced in working with young, sometimes anxious, patients. Don't hesitate to ask about their approach during the initial phone call. Second, consider the local factors. Our high altitude and abundant sunshine mean increased exposure to UV rays. A pediatric optometrist can provide crucial guidance on proper sun protection for young eyes, including recommending durable, child-friendly sunglasses with 100% UV protection.

Prepare for your child's visit by explaining what will happen in simple, positive terms. Avoid using scary words like "shot" or "hurt." Instead, frame it as a chance to play some vision games. For school-aged children, mention that the doctor will help make reading and seeing the board easier. Be ready to provide your family's eye health history. If your child is involved in sports, especially the riding or outdoor activities popular here, ask about protective eyewear options during the exam.

Building a relationship with a local pediatric optometrist means having a partner in your child's long-term eye health. They can monitor changes as your child grows and provide support for vision-related learning challenges. Regular check-ups are recommended at ages 6 months, 3 years, before first grade, and then annually or biennially, as advised.
